About This Dive Spot

Love Island is situated adjacent to the protected northern coastline, requiring permission from the Altai Nature Reserve for diving activities. This small island serves as a reference point for divers, with dives typically conducted along a wall that descends to depths exceeding 100 meters. The underwater environment is home to various fish species, including taimen, Teletsky grayling, Uksuch (lenok), Teletsky whitefish, perch, burbot, and pike. Additionally, the common beaver can be observed among the local mammal population.
